#ef69b2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ef69b2 is composed of 93.7% red, 41.2%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 56.1% magenta, 25.5%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 327.3 degrees, a saturation of 80.7% and a lightness of 67.5%. #ef69b2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d2ff with #df0065. Closest websafe color is: #ff6699.

#ef69b2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ef69b2 has RGB values of R:239, G:105, B:178 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.56, Y:0.26,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15690162.

Shades and Tints of #ef69b2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0106 is the darkest color, while #fef7fb is the lightest one.
